Quote:
Originally posted by pokeygamma:
.....There's Irenicus' dungeon. There's also Haer'dalis' planar prison. The d'Arnise stronghold is effectively wiped once you talk to Nalia after killing the head troll. And there's the portion of Hell reached via Lavok's sphere. The Spellhold Asylum. Bodhi's nightmare dungeon (with all the riddles you must solve, etc.) That's about as far as I've gotten so far; I reckon there's more like this in the Underdark, not to mention ToB.
For the sake of completeness, there's also Kalah's Palace, the Chapter 2-3 Graveyard Crypts, all of Chapter 4, the House Jae'ellat, and the T.R. HQ. (I may be wrong about the last one, since I've never tried going back.) Also, the de'Arnise Keep part is incorrect; that falls under a different category, which I won't elaborate on for fear of spoilers. And, once you beat SoA and progress into ToB, all of Amn is non-returnable, except Watcher's Keep.
